### Key Ceremony Checklist — Item 7: Compaction Keys

Before we rotate the signing keys for Murrowpipe's message queue, make sure log compaction has finished on all brokers — rotating mid-compaction can orphan segment signatures, and nobody wants that cleanup job. Once the compaction dashboard shows green across the Tollbridge cluster, open the ceremony terminal and unlock the key shard using the recovery passphrase below.

strongbox words: druath-quenael

## Configuration

Brushcut is our stale-branch cleanup bot. Support team: if a customer reports branches not being deleted, check the bot's `.env` first. Confirm `BC_DRY_RUN=false` (a common miss) and `BC_AGE_DAYS` is set to the agreed retention window, typically 90. Brushcut also needs an API credential to act on the customer's repo host; it reads this from the line that follows.

vault entry, fadup-tagag: RELAY_SECRET8=2fd92179

Board, quick framing before Thursday. Big-ticket deals at Pellwright Dynamics have been getting discounted too generously — average giveaway on 1,000+ licence deals hit 22% last quarter, well past our 15% guardrail. Proposal: a tiered approval ladder, with anything over 18% landing on the CRO's desk, and a quarterly margin review per region. Sales leadership has grumbled but accepts the logic, and Finance modelling shows roughly 3 points of margin recovery. The underlying strategy is laid out in the note below.

management briefing: Only 33 of the 205 pilot accounts renewed Kasath, so a churn review is set for October 17. Weniusek Logistics is in early talks to buy Holethax Freight for about $345.6 million.

## Deployment — AgriLink Gateway

Gateway ingests CAN-bus telemetry from field units and forwards to the Harrowfield cluster. Deploy one instance per region; it is not horizontally safe due to sequence tracking. Run the schema check before restart. MQTT bridge must come up before the decoder or frames drop silently. Logs go to the regional sink only. On startup the gateway loads the following configuration.

settings of bahip-hahip:
[wenath]
host = wenath.lumiclabs.corp
user = wenath_svc
database = wenath_prod